The latest value from 2004 is 6.43 million passengers, an increase from 5.89 million passengers in 2003. In comparison, the world average is 13.02 million passengers, based on data from 145 countries. Historically, the average for Denmark from 1970 to 2004 is 4.25 million passengers. The minimum value, 1.78 million passengers, was reached in 1970 while the maximum of 6.43 million passengers was recorded in 2004. Definition: Air passengers carried include both domestic and international aircraft passengers of air carriers registered in the country.
